S+J . Engagement Photos at The Granby Oak


Suzanne and Jon wanted to shoot their Engagement / Practice Session at The Granby Oak in Granby, CT. I couldn’t say YES fast enough. Last night we took advantage of a reprieve from unrelenting April showers, a setting sun and dodging mushy wet grass.
The image above is a 10 image panorama shot with a tripod. The tree is 450 years old and 80 feet tall. The most striking thing about it is its gangly limbs that stretch out farther than it is tall and rest on the ground. Good for lounging on or some careful climbing.
